JPMorgan Chase & Co. Form 8-K Summary
Business Context and Reporting Period
This Current Report on Form 8-K was filed by JPMorgan Chase & Co. on February 26, 2010, covering an event that occurred on February 25, 2010. The filing discloses the company's participation in an Investor Day presentation.

Guidance, Outlook, and Risks
The filing notes that the Investor Day presentation (Exhibit 99.1) contains forward-looking statements based on management's current beliefs and expectations. These statements are subject to significant risks and uncertainties, and actual results may differ materially. The filing explicitly states that the presentation slides are not deemed "filed" for purposes of Section 18 of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934 and are not incorporated by reference into other filings. Investors are directed to the Annual Report on Form 10-K for the year ended December 31, 2009, for a detailed discussion of risk factors.
